How they compare
Central African Republic currently reports 0.888 °C against 0.857 °C in Belize, a difference of 0.031 °C.
The two have swapped places 30 times across 86 shared years of data; in 1940 it was Central African Republic ahead.
Belize ranks 90th and Central African Republic ranks 87th of 193 countries.
Across the 9 decades both report, Belize averaged higher in 4 and Central African Republic in 5.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belize | Central African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1940s | -1.16 °C | 0.1541 °C | 1.32 °C | Central African Republic |
| 1950s | -1.34 °C | -0.2684 °C | 1.07 °C | Central African Republic |
| 1960s | -1.07 °C | -0.4912 °C | 0.5811 °C | Central African Republic |
| 1970s | -0.8019 °C | -0.9389 °C | 0.137 °C | Belize |
| 1980s | -0.6078 °C | -0.6378 °C | 0.03 °C | Belize |
| 1990s | -0.3527 °C | -0.4375 °C | 0.0847 °C | Belize |
| 2000s | -0.0814 °C | -0.0013 °C | 0.0802 °C | Central African Republic |
| 2010s | 0.4021 °C | 0.278 °C | 0.1241 °C | Belize |
| 2020s | 0.6238 °C | 1.3 °C | 0.6747 °C | Central African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Difference in a specific month's average surface temperature from the mean temperature of the same month during the period 1991-2020, measured in degrees Celsius.
